The box score is one row per player who recorded a line, so a player who did not leave the bench is absent rather than shown as a row of zeros. The TEAM line is the sum of the player rows, which is what the source publishes; it does not include team rebounds, so it can sit below the club’s official rebound total. Field goals attempted includes three-point attempts, so the two columns overlap by design. Season type comes from the box score, because no college basketball fixture in this database carries one of its own.
